titleOfInvention Health drink manufacturing method using jujube and health drink produced by
abstract The present invention relates to a health beverage manufacturing method using jujube and a health beverage produced by the same, which is intended to provide a health beverage using jujube and jujube leaves to contain abundant minerals and be used as a functional diet food . To this end, the present invention, the first step of extracting the extract at low temperature (55 ~ 65 ℃) by mixing the washed and crushed jujube and mineral aqueous solution in a ratio of 30:70 by weight; A second step of adjusting the pH to 3.5 to 5 by adding an organic acid to the extract; fermenting the pH-adjusted extract and then aging until the sugar component is removed to prepare jujube; At least one selected from the mineral aqueous solution, jujube and jujube leaves and situation mushrooms, ginseng, soybeans, mulberry leaves, barley, brown rice, corn, chicory, ganoderma lucidum, dermis, wolfberry, donggule, cornus, buckwheat, green tea, safflower seed and chaga A fourth step of heating and then filtering the mixture containing the mineral providing food including a; Characterized in that consisting of; a fifth step of boiling and cooling the filtered mixture.
